Very pleased so far as a fresh graduate - Software Dev Engineer Amazon Web Services Employee Review

Pros

I know this depends on the team so this might not apply to every part of AWS so take this with a grain of salt, I will just talk about my division. I have received lots of help from current coworkers as well as previous ones (the ones I met during my internship). While managers are very busy, so far they have never denied a time to meet me and guide me. In my division and team people work hard but only their hours which is something that I really love because I don’t bring work to home. I definitely feel welcomed here and I am very thankful because they gave me my first job opportunity.

Cons

I don’t see this being mentioned in public too often and I think it should draw the attention of some people. At Amazon engineering does own their products completely, which also means you have to be oncall one week every 2-3 months (that means 24/7 pending for any problems arising from them) depending on your team size. I personally don’t have a problem with this, but a lot do so I put it here, but now you are required to come 3 times a week to the office.
